LACONIA ---- Eric Donald Vachon, 51, left us on Friday, May 2, 2025 after a courageous battle. Although he is gone far too soon, Eric was loved by many and received the comforting gift of being surrounded by the love of his family and the support of friends - both near and far - in his last days. The family would like to thank the staff of Granite VNA Hospice House for their excellent, unwavering, and compassionate care.
Eric was born January 18, 1974, in Laconia, NH, to the late Jacqueline Brackney and Donald Vachon. He attended Gilford High School and Illini Bluffs High School in Glasford, Illinois, walking with both graduating classes in 1992. He attended Plymouth State University and received a bachelor’s degree in Communications.
Eric had several people-oriented careers over the years: store manager, bartender, branch manager, winning soccer coach, and most recently, educator. If you asked him, he would tell you that his most important role was as a father, inspiring him to spread his natural kindness and compassion to work with children in recent years. He had a knack for finding common ground with anybody. To Eric, everyone he ever met was an opportunity to make a lifelong friend.
Eric is predeceased by his beloved mother, Jackie, and survived by his beloved wife Shannon (Lopez) Vachon of Manchester, NH, and their daughter Riley. He believed Shannon hung the moon and Riley hung the stars to go with it when she was born in 2004. Eric is also survived by his father Don Vachon. Eric leaves behind his four siblings, Jess, Marc, Dawn, Melissa, and their families, stepfather Charles Brackney, and the extended Vachon, Brackney, Lopez, and Lettre families, who love him and will miss him dearly. They will hold him to his promise of always being there, looking on from above.
Eric was a sensitive soul and fearlessly authentic about it. Leading with your heart that way takes incredible strength and bravery. If Eric has touched your life in any way, remember that every time you choose to approach life with brave vulnerability and love first, Eric lives on.
Those with Eric in his final days learned that he touched countless people in his life, who had a last chance to share beautiful memories and lessons they learned from living life the “Eric” way.
